Notes
1.
If a register does not contain eight bits, write ‘0’ in the unused bit.
2.
When MODE is asserted high, the chip is in communication mode. If the encoder is disabled (by
default), DIN has to be kept at ‘1’ to avoid any modulation on the antenna.
3.
In case of successive registers writings, it is mandatory to have MODE asserted high for at least
Tmw = 5
µs in between each access, as shown in the following diagram.

11.3. Communication Modes
11.3.1. Transmission
11.3.1.a. Analog Setup
For the transmission, the modulation depth has to be chosen. This is done by the TModIndex bit of the
AnalogConfig register, which selects the modulation index: 10% or 100%.
The modulation index can be further tuned by means of the external RMOD resistor.
